Key Responsibilities
- Constant communication with stakeholders, nurturing relationship based on excellent customer service.
- Prepare annual operating plan and monthly estimates, working together with the business and the Regional FP&A teams.
- Monthly Analysis: Conduct monthly analyses of current performance, estimate proposals, and assess monthly risks and opportunities. This will be facilitated through a structured review, alignment, and follow-up calendar with affiliates and regional brands.
- Support business leaders in day-to-day decision making by providing financial data in a management-friendly format.
- Generate strategic insights and analysis whenever required and partner with the COE team to generate value added reports.
- Find synergies, benchmark processes, reports and activities internally and externally (across Regions).
- Actively involved in the learning, planning, and transition of additional tasks into the team, ensuring smooth adoption and seamless integration into existing workflows.
Additional Job Requirements
- Fresh graduates are welcome to apply.
- Possesses at least a Bachelor’s degree in Accounting/Finance, or any related discipline.
- Professional certifications such as CPA/ACCA/CIMA is a plus.
- Excellent verbal, written, and interpersonal communication skills in English.
- Proactive and responsible in solving problems and doing tasks.
- Attention to details and pre-emptively raising any issues/concerns in a timely manner.
- Proficiency in Excel.
- Knowledge of system such as One Stream is a plus.
